Christian Dior Patchouli Impérial Perfume: A Contemporary Masterpiece
Patchouli Impérial is far from a simple, one-note fragrance. It's a complex and layered composition that unfolds beautifully on the skin. The initial impression is a vibrant burst of citrus, a refreshing counterpoint to the earthy depth that’s to come. This citrusy top note, while not explicitly detailed in most descriptions, acts as a crucial element, providing a necessary brightness that prevents the patchouli from becoming overwhelming or heavy. This initial freshness is fleeting, however, acting more as a prelude to the fragrance's true heart.
The heart of Patchouli Impérial reveals the richness of its namesake ingredient. It's not the musty, slightly damp patchouli of the past; instead, it's a polished, refined version, smoothed and softened by the masterful blend of other notes. The description of a "fullness of wood" is apt; woody notes, perhaps cedar or sandalwood, lend a grounding presence, complementing the inherent earthiness of the patchouli without obscuring it. This combination creates a warm, inviting, and surprisingly sensual experience. The fragrance doesn't rely on overt sweetness, instead opting for a sophisticated balance that's both masculine and intriguing.
The base notes are where Patchouli Impérial truly shines. The "fiery brown" description perfectly captures the overall impression of the fragrance. The amber notes add a shimmering warmth, a golden glow that enhances the depth and complexity. The "shades of antique patinated" hint at a certain maturity and elegance, suggesting the fragrance's ability to evolve and deepen throughout its wear. This final stage is where the fragrance reveals its true character; a refined, sophisticated scent that lingers subtly on the skin, leaving a lasting impression long after the initial spritz.
